Understanding Stainless Steel Surfaces
Stainless steel surfaces are known for their durability and resistance to corrosion and staining. This metal, made mostly of iron and chromium, has unique properties. It’s a top choice for kitchen appliances and industrial equipment.
However, stainless steel can get fingerprints and smudges easily. This makes it hard to keep it looking new.
Stainless steel can lose its shine over time. Polishing it regularly not only makes it look better but also keeps it durable. Polishing removes scratches and stains, which helps prevent corrosion.
This care routine can make stainless steel last longer.
The finish of stainless steel surfaces affects both their look and care. For example, a brushed finish is great for kitchens because it resists fingerprints. On the other hand, a polished finish might need more cleaning because it shows smudges easily.
Textured and PVD-coated finishes add more style and customization options. They cater to different tastes.

Natural Alternatives for Stainless Steel Cleaning
Keeping stainless steel surfaces shiny and durable doesn’t need harsh chemicals. Eco-friendly cleaners, like those from natural ingredients, are great alternatives. We’ll look at coconut oil and a vinegar-olive oil mix. They clean and protect stainless steel finishes well.
Coconut Oil Solutions
Coconut oil is a great natural cleaner for stainless steel. It gets rid of fingerprints and smudges and adds a protective layer. To use it, just put a bit of coconut oil on a microfiber cloth and buff the surface.
This method is easy and eco-friendly. It gives a luxurious look without harming the environment.
Vinegar and Olive Oil Mixture
For those who care about the planet, a vinegar and olive oil mix is perfect. It’s made from common household items, making it affordable and effective. Here’s a simple recipe:
- ½ cup distilled white vinegar
- ½ cup olive oil
Just mix these in a spray bottle for easy use. The vinegar cleans, and the olive oil adds a beautiful shine. It’s good for stainless steel, your health, and the planet.

Maintaining Stainless Steel Surfaces Over Time
To keep stainless steel looking good and lasting long, regular care is key. Cleaning it often not only makes it look better but also stops it from rusting. It’s a good idea to clean stainless steel outside at least once or twice a year, especially after winter.
In places where salt is used to melt ice, cleaning it once a year is crucial. Salt can make stainless steel rust faster. Removing dirt and oils is important to stop rust. Using solvents like xylene or alcohol can help clean it well.
Signs of rust might look like brown spots or pits. This means there are iron particles or chlorine attacks. Mild rust can be fixed with cleaners like phosphoric or oxalic acid. But, serious rust needs special care.
Using the right cleaning methods helps a lot. Avoiding cleaners with chloride and not using rough tools is important. The thin protective layer on stainless steel helps it resist rust. If this layer gets damaged, tiny pits and cracks can form.

Common Mistakes When Cleaning Stainless Steel
Cleaning stainless steel needs careful attention to avoid damage. Using abrasive materials like steel wool can scratch surfaces. This makes them look dull.
Choosing the wrong cleaning products is another mistake. Cleaners like Maas and Brasso can scratch off the finish. Instead, use Weiman wipes and Magic foam spray to clean effectively without damage.
Harsh chemicals like chlorine or bleach can also harm stainless steel. They can cause pitting. Always use mild detergents with warm water and rinse well to protect the surface.
How you clean is important too. Cleaning against the metal grain can trap dirt. Clean spills quickly to prevent grime build-up.
